Explanation of Product Number Product Code: (1) Product Applications: P: WiFi Dual Band antenna (2) Dimensions: D1: 40.0 x 6.0 x 0.5(mm) (3) Material: A: GF (4) Working Frequencies: 1C: 2400~2500 & 4900~5900 MHz (5) Antenna Series: 01: serial number 詠業科技股份有限公司 Unictron Technologies Corporation Website:www.unictron.com THIS DRAWINGS AND SPECIFICATIONS ARE THE PROPERTY OF UNICTRON TECHNOLOGIES CORPORATION AND SHALL NOT BE REPRODUCED OR USED AS THE BASIS FOR THE MANUFACTURE OR SALE OF APPARATUS OR DEVICES WITHOUT PERMISSION Prepared by : Ann Designed by : Chinling Checked by : Chinling Approved by:Herbert UNIT:mm DOCUMENT REV. TITLE:40.0 x 6.0 x 0.5 (mm) WiFi Dual Band PCB Substrate Antenna (AA222) Engineering Specification NO. H2B1PD1A1C0100 G PAGE 2 OF 11 2. Features *Stable and reliable in performances *Compact size *RoHS compliance 3. Applications * IEEE802.11n (a/b/g). * Hand-held devices when WiFi(802.11n/a/b/g) functions are needed. 4. Description Unictron’s antenna series are specially designed for WiFi(802.11n/a/b/g) applications. Based on Unictron’s proprietary design and processes, this antenna has excellent stability and sensitivity to consistently provide high signal reception efficiency. 5. Operating Condition: Temperature -10 to +85 °C (With double-sided tape) - 40 to +85 °C (Without double-sided tape) Humidity 10 to 95% RH 6. Storage Condition: Temperature -10 to +85 °C (With double-sided tape) - 40 to +85 °C (Without double-sided tape) Humidity 10 to 95% RH 7. Electrical Specifications 7-1. 2400~2500 MHz Band Characteristics Specifications Unit Outline Dimensions 40.0 x 6.0 x 0.5 mm Working Frequency 2400~2500 MHz Bandwidth 100 (min) MHz VSWR (@Center Frequency)* 2 (max) Impedance 50 Ω Polarization Linear Polarization Peak 2.6 (typical) dBi Gain Efficiency 79 (typical) % * Center frequency will be offset to another frequency according to the conditions of user’s ground plane and radome. * Bandwidth &VSWR are tested at Unitron test environment . 詠業科技股份有限公司 Unictron Technologies Corporation Website:www.unictron.com THIS DRAWINGS AND SPECIFICATIONS ARE THE PROPERTY OF UNICTRON TECHNOLOGIES CORPORATION AND SHALL NOT BE REPRODUCED OR USED AS THE BASIS FOR THE MANUFACTURE OR SALE OF APPARATUS OR DEVICES WITHOUT PERMISSION Prepared by : Ann Designed by : Chinling Checked by : Chinling Approved by:Herbert UNIT:mm DOCUMENT REV. TITLE:40.0 x 6.0 x 0.5 (mm) WiFi Dual Band PCB Substrate Antenna (AA222) Engineering Specification NO. H2B1PD1A1C0100 G PAGE 3 OF 11 7-2. 4900~5900 MHz Band Characteristics Specifications Unit Working Frequency 4900~5900 MHz Bandwidth ** 1000 (min) MHz VSWR (@Center Frequency)* 2 (max) Impedance 50 Ω Polarization Linear Polarization Peak 3.3 (typical) dBi Gain Efficiency 79 (typical) % * Center frequency will be offset to another frequency according to the conditions of user’s ground plane and radome. * Bandwidth &VSWR are tested at Unitron test environment . 7-3. Long-Term Confidentiality Pursuant to 47 CFR Section 0.459(a) & (b), we hereby requests non-disclosure and confidential treatment of the following materials submitted in support of FCC certification application: Bill(s) of Material Block Diagrams Operational Description Schematic Diagrams Tune-up Procedure Above materials contain secrets, proprietary and technical information, which would customarily be guarded from competitors under 47 CFR, section 0.457(d)(2). Disclosure or publication or any portion of this company confidential material to other parties could cause substantial competitive harm and provide unjustified benefits for competitors. 2. Short-Term Confidentiality (STC) Pursuant to Public Notice DA 04-1705 of the Commission’s policy, in order to comply with the marketing regulations in 47 CFR §2.803 and the importation rules in 47 CFR §2.1204, a pplicant hereby requests Short-Term Confidential treatment of the following materials (note 1): Internal Photos User’s Manual Test Set-up Photos External Photos Justification: Planned Release Date STC: (notes 2, 3, 4, 5). If no date is given, 45 days from grant date will be used. Date: 1/21/2016 Name and signature of applicant: Imad Hjije Notes: 1) A document or type of document can only have ONE type of confidentiality! 2) Short-Term confidentiality is in principle for 45 days from date of grant; it can be extended max 3 times (total time 180 days max.)! 3) FCC must be informed when marketing begins earlier. 4) Release takes place automatically thus extension must be requested in time. Telefication does not remind you of this! 5) Request for extension or for release must be received by Telefication at least 7 days before date of actual marketing or before expiration of the STC period

The results of the inspection are described on the following pages, where 'Conformity' or 'Passed' means that the certification criteria were verified and that the tested device is conform to the applied standard. In cases where 'Declaration' is printed, the required documents are available in the manufacturers product documentation. In cases where 'not applicable' is printed, the test case requirements are not relevant to the specific equipment implementation. Documentation of tested devices: Interpretation of the test results: 1. All tests are performed under environmental conditions within the requirements of the specifications. Environmental conditions are available at the laboratory 2. The report is covering only classic Bluetooth. Other technologies are reported separately 3. The EUT is a tablet computer that is mounted to the front seat of a car. The EUT is supporting classic Bluetooth and WLAN 2.4. 4. The model "RSE III Click and Go" was fully tested while the variant "RSE III" has been only partially measured as both have the same main PCB including the Tranceiver part.
